#16e848 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16e848 is composed of 8.6% red, 91%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 69%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 134.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 49.8%. #16e848 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cff90 with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#16e848 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16e848 has RGB values of R:22, G:232,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1501256.

Shades and Tints of #16e848
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021105 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#16e848
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78867b is the less saturated color, while #02fc3e is the most saturated one.
